The book is a major expansion of the Gifford Lectures delivered by the authors at the University of Edinburgh in the autumn of 1983. The authors reconcile a theory of the individual's construction of reality as a network of schemas 'in the head' with an account of the social construction of language, science, ideology and religion to provide an integrated schema-theoretic view of human knowledge. The authors still find scope for lively debate, particularly in their discussion of free will and of the reality of God. The book integrates an accessible exposition of background information with a cumulative marshalling of evidence to address fundamental questions concerning human action in the world and the nature of ultimate reality.","brand":"WoB","offers":[{"title":"US \/ GOOD \/ SBYB","offer_id":49752155848977,"sku":"CIN0521326893G","price":0.0,"currency_code":"GBP","in_stock":false},{"title":"GB \/ WELL_READ \/ INTERNAL","offer_id":51392262635793,"sku":"GOR014253325","price":0.0,"currency_code":"GBP","in_stock":true},{"title":"GB \/ NEW \/ INGRAM","offer_id":52142615855377,"sku":"NLS9780521326896","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0521326893.jpg?v=1750911366"},{"product_id":"neural-organization-book-michael-a-arbib-9780262011594","title":"Neural Organization","description":"\u003cp\u003e\u003cb\u003eIn Neural Organization, Arbib,  rdi, and Szent gothai integrate structural, functional, and dynamical approaches to the interaction of brain models and neurobiologcal experiments.\u003c\/b\u003e\u003c\/p\u003e\u003cp\u003eIn \u003ci\u003eNeural Organization\u003c\/i\u003e, Arbib,  rdi, and Szent gothai integrate structural, functional, and dynamical approaches to the interaction of brain models and neurobiologcal experiments. Both structure-based bottom-up and function- based top-down models offer coherent concepts by which to evaluate the experimental data. The goal of this book is to point out the advantages of a multidisciplinary, multistrategied approach to the brain. Part I of \u003ci\u003eNeural Organization\u003c\/i\u003e provides a detailed introduction to each of the three areas of structure, function, and dynamics. Structure refers to the anatomical aspects of the brain and the relations between different brain regions. Function refers to skills and behaviors, which are explained by means of functional schemas and biologically based neural networks. Dynamics refers to the use of a mathematical framework to analyze the temporal change of neural activities and synaptic connectivities that underlie brain development and plasticity--in terms of both detailed single-cell models and large-scale network models. In part I, the authors show how their systematic approach can be used to analyze specific parts of the nervous system--the olfactory system, hippocampus, thalamus, cerebral cortex, cerebellum, and basal ganglia--as well as to integrate data from the study of brain regions, functional models, and the dynamics of neural networks. In conclusion, they offer a plan for the use of their methods in the development of cognitive neuroscience.\u003c\/p\u003e","brand":"WoB","offers":[{"title":"US \/ GOOD \/ SBYB","offer_id":50347396235537,"sku":"CIN026201159XG","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/026201159X.jpg?v=1751227475"},{"product_id":"handbook-of-brain-theory-and-neural-networks-book-michael-a-arbib-9780262511025","title":"The Handbook of Brain Theory and Neural Networks","description":null,"brand":"WoB","offers":[{"title":"US \/ WELL_READ \/ SBYB","offer_id":50347484840209,"sku":"CIN0262511029A","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0262511029.jpg?v=1751133235"},{"product_id":"construction-of-reality-book-michael-a-arbib-9780521063197","title":"The Construction of Reality","description":"In this book, Michael Arbib, a researcher in artificial intelligence and brain theory, joins forces with Mary Hesse, a philosopher of science, to present an integrated account of how humans 'construct' reality through interaction with the social and physical world around them. This volume, based on the work of the author and his colleagues and that of researchers around the world, explores and demonstrates the fruitful interplay between brain modelling and computer programming in such areas as vision, visuomotor co-ordination, learning and linguistics. The author develops a theory of schemas as the units of perception, of action, and of knowledge. Such schemata mediate our knowledge of the world and of reality; thus knowledge is inherently and fundamentally metaphoric in nature. As he converses with the reader, he presents action-oriented perception, memory, and imagination as well as atmosphere, aesthetics, and emotion as keys to analyzing the experience and design of architecture. He also explores what it might mean for buildings to have \"brains\" and illuminates all this with an appreciation of the biological and cultural evolution that supports the diverse modes of human living that we know today.   These conversations will not only raise the level of interaction between architecture and neuroscience but, by explaining the world of each group to the other, will also engage all readers who share a fascination with both the brains within them and the buildings around them.   Michael Arbib is a pioneer in the interdisciplinary study of computers and brains and has long studied brain mechanisms underlying the visual control of action. His expertise makes him a unique authority on the intersection of architecture and neuroscience.","brand":"WoB","offers":[{"title":"- \/ - \/ -","offer_id":50999591076113,"sku":"","price":0.0,"currency_code":"GBP","in_stock":true},{"title":"US \/ NEW \/ INGRAM","offer_id":50999593992465,"sku":"NIN9780190060954","price":0.0,"currency_code":"GBP","in_stock":false},{"title":"GB \/ NEW \/ INGRAM","offer_id":52488658092305,"sku":"NLS9780190060954","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0190060956.jpg?v=1776938617"},{"product_id":"algebraic-theory-of-machines-languages-and-semigroups-book-michael-a-arbib-9780120590506","title":"Algebraic Theory of Machines, Languages and Semigroups","description":null,"brand":"WoB","offers":[{"title":"- \/ - \/ -","offer_id":51379973718289,"sku":"","price":0.0,"currency_code":"GBP","in_stock":true},{"title":"GB \/ WELL_READ \/ INTERNAL","offer_id":51379974045969,"sku":"GOR014247694","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0120590506.jpg?v=1751132062"},{"product_id":"metaphorical-brain-book-michael-a-arbib-9780471032496","title":"The Metaphorical Brain","description":null,"brand":"WoB","offers":[{"title":"- \/ - \/ -","offer_id":51727701147921,"sku":"","price":0.0,"currency_code":"GBP","in_stock":true},{"title":"US \/ WELL_READ \/ SBYB","offer_id":51727701442833,"sku":"CIN0471032492A","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0471032492.jpg?v=1750814084"},{"product_id":"neural-organization-book-michael-a-arbib-9780262526418","title":"Neural Organization","description":"\u003cp\u003e\u003cb\u003eIn Neural Organization, Arbib,  rdi, and Szent gothai integrate structural, functional, and dynamical approaches to the interaction of brain models and neurobiologcal experiments.\u003c\/b\u003e\u003c\/p\u003e\u003cp\u003eIn \u003ci\u003eNeural Organization\u003c\/i\u003e, Arbib,  rdi, and Szent gothai integrate structural, functional, and dynamical approaches to the interaction of brain models and neurobiologcal experiments. The study of neural networks is enjoying a great renaissance, both in computational neuroscience - the development of information processing models of living brains - and in neural computing - the use of neurally inspired concepts in the construction of intelligent machines. Thus the title of this volume, Dynamic Interactions in Neural Networks: Models and Data can be given two interpretations. We present models and data on the dynamic interactions occurring in the brain, and we also exhibit the dynamic interactions between research in computational neuroscience and in neural computing, as scientists seek to find common principles that may guide us in the understanding of our own brains and in the design of artificial neural networks. In fact, the book title has yet a third interpretation. It is based on the U. S. -Japan Seminar on Competition and Cooperation in Neural Nets which we organized at the University of Southern California, Los Angeles, May 18-22, 1987, and is thus the record of interaction of scientists on both sides of the Pacific in advancing the frontiers of this dynamic, re-born field. The book focuses on three major aspects of neural network function: learning, perception, and action. More specifically, the chapters are grouped under three headings: Development and Learning in Adaptive Networks, Visual Function, and Motor Control and the Cerebellum.","brand":"WoB","offers":[{"title":"GB \/ NEW \/ INGRAM","offer_id":52142334378257,"sku":"NLS9780387968933","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/9780387968933.jpg?v=1757579805"},{"product_id":"action-to-language-via-the-mirror-neuron-system-book-michael-a-arbib-9780521847551","title":"Action to Language via the Mirror Neuron System","description":"Mirror neurons may hold the brain's key to social interaction - each coding not only a particular action or emotion but also the recognition of that action or emotion in others. The Mirror System Hypothesis adds an evolutionary arrow to the story - from the mirror system for hand actions, shared with monkeys and chimpanzees, to the uniquely human mirror system for language. In this accessible volume, experts from child development, computer science, linguistics, neuroscience, primatology and robotics present and analyse the mirror system and show how studies of action and language can illuminate each other. Topics discussed in the fifteen chapters include: what do chimpanzees and humans have in common? Does the human capability for language rest on brain mechanisms shared with other animals? How do human infants acquire language? What can be learned from imaging the human brain? How are sign- and spoken-language related? Will robots learn to act and speak like humans?","brand":"WoB","offers":[{"title":"- \/ - \/ INTERNAL","offer_id":52334104346897,"sku":null,"price":0.0,"currency_code":"GBP","in_stock":true},{"title":"GB \/ NEW \/ INGRAM","offer_id":52334105592081,"sku":"NLS9780521847551","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/9780521847551.jpg?v=1758155968"},{"product_id":"visual-structures-and-integrated-functions-book-michael-a-arbib-9783540542414","title":"Visual Structures and Integrated Functions","description":"This volume integrates theory and experiment to place the study of vision within the context of the action systems which use visual information. The first edition (published by McGraw-Hill in 1964) was written in 1962, and it celebrated a number of approaches to developing an automata theory that could provide insights into the processing of information in brainlike machines, making it accessible to readers with no more than a college freshman's knowledge of mathematics. The book introduced many readers to aspects of cybernetics-the study of computation and control in animal and machine. But by the mid-1960s, many workers abandoned the integrated study of brains and machines to pursue artificial intelligence (AI) as an end in itself-the programming of computers to exhibit some aspects of human intelligence, but with the emphasis on achieving some benchmark of performance rather than on capturing the mechanisms by which humans were themselves intelligent. Some workers tried to use concepts from AI to model human cognition using computer programs, but were so dominated by the metaphor the mind is a computer that many argued that the mind must share with the computers of the 1960s the property of being serial, of executing a series of operations one at a time. As the 1960s became the 1970s, this trend continued. Meanwhile, experi- mental neuroscience saw an exploration of new data on the anatomy and physiology of neural circuitry, but little of this research placed these circuits in the context of overall behavior, and little was informed by theoretical con- cepts beyond feedback mechanisms and feature detectors.","brand":"WoB","offers":[{"title":"GB \/ NEW \/ INGRAM","offer_id":52619231265041,"sku":"NLS9781461291534","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/9781461291534.jpg?v=1761535339"},{"product_id":"handbook-of-brain-theory-and-neural-networks-book-michael-a-arbib-9780262011488","title":"The Handbook of Brain Theory and Neural Networks","description":null,"brand":"WoB","offers":[{"title":"- \/ - \/ INTERNAL","offer_id":53605380522257,"sku":null,"price":0.0,"currency_code":"GBP","in_stock":true},{"title":"US \/ WELL_READ \/ SBYB","offer_id":53605380751633,"sku":"CIN0262011484A","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/9780262011488.jpg?v=1779987621"}],"url":"https:\/\/www.worldofbooks.com\/collections\/author-books-by-michael-a-arbib.oembed","provider":"World of Books ","version":"1.0","type":"link"}
